Seriously though, one tip is to watch out for with LED TVs is the “vertical banding” effect you get with some TVs, which is particularly noticeable when watching Sport as the camera pans across the pitch/fairway or whatever.

From what I can tell this is a bit of a luck of the draw thing that isn’t particular to one brand (something to do with the rolling process?) If you’re buying from a shop get them to prove to you this isn’t an issue before buying, if buying online test for it straight away and send back if it’s noticeable.
